
Maple Cinnamon Oatmeal Breakfast Bars
Ingredients
- 2 ccertified gluten free old fashioned oats
divided
- 1 tspcinnamon
- ½ tspbaking powder
- ¼ tspsalt
- 1 cmilk
any kind
- ½ cmashed banana
~1 large banana
- ¼ c2 tablespoons pure maple syrup
not pancake syrup
- ¼ ccoconut oil
melted
- 1egg
- 1 tspvanilla
- ⅓ cpecan halves
chopped, optional
Directions
- 1
Preheat oven to 350 degrees then spray an 8x8" baking pan with nonstick spray and set aside.
- 2
Add 1 cup old fashioned oats to a food processor or high powered blender then process until oats have turned into flour. Set aside. Alternatively you could use a scant cup store-bought oat flour.
- 3
Add milk, mashed banana, maple syrup, coconut oil, egg, and vanilla to a large bowl then whisk to combine. It's ok if your coconut oil slightly clumps up - it will melt in the oven. Add remaining 1-1/2 cups oats, oat flour, cinnamon, baking powder, and salt then stir to combine. Fold in chopped pecans then pour batter into prepared baking pan.
- 4
Bake for 35-40 minutes, or until the edges are golden brown and the center has set. Check on the bars at the 25 minute mark - if the edges are browning too quickly, place a piece of foil on top of the baking pan. Cool before slicing into bars then store in the refrigerator, or individually wrap bars in saran wrap and freeze.

These versatile oatmeal bars are already naturally dairy free, gluten free, and vegetarian, but you can easily tailor them further. If you're not a fan of nuts, simply omit the chopped pecan halves for a smooth, chewy texture. While the recipe calls for pure maple syrup, its unique flavor profile is key to the natural sweetness.
